Solve the following equation for x: 5x + 3y = 15.

x = negative three fifthsy − 3
x = negative three fifthsy + 3
x = three fifthsy + 3
x = three fifthsy − 3

Answer:

x = negative three fifthsy + 3

Step-by-step explanation:

5x + 3y = 15

Subtract 3y from both the sides,

5x = 15 - 3y

Divide by 5 on both sides,

x = -3y/5 + 15/5

x = -3y/5 + 3
